Piazza della Signoria is the political and historical heart of Florence, surrounded by grand Renaissance architecture and remarkable sculptures. Dominated by Palazzo Vecchio, the city's historic town hall, the square has been the center of Florentine power for centuries. It features impressive artworks, including the Fountain of Neptune and a replica of Michelangelo’s David. The Loggia dei Lanzi, an open-air gallery, showcases stunning sculptures, making the piazza feel like an outdoor museum. Bustling with energy and history, Piazza della Signoria is a must-visit landmark that captures the essence of Florence’s artistic and political past.

Ponte Vecchio is Florence’s most famous and oldest bridge, dating back to medieval times. Spanning the Arno River, it is known for its unique design, with rows of shops built along both sides. Originally home to butchers, it now hosts high-end jewelers, art dealers, and souvenir shops. The bridge survived World War II and remains a symbol of Florence’s rich history and charm. Its picturesque views and romantic atmosphere make it a must-visit landmark in the city.
